30s and under account for just a quarter of first time buyers

Now as you heard from Vincent in the business bulletin - First-time buyers aged 30 and under are only drawing down less than a quarter of new mortgages. That’s according to a new report from Banking & Payments Federation Ireland.  In reaction to this, we spoke to student and journalist Harry McCann.
